AI fine-tuning is the process of adapting the general-purpose AI design, such as GPT or BERT, to accomplish exceptionally well on a particular task or perhaps within a particular domain. This customization transforms a wide-ranging, generalized model directly into a powerful, specific tool capable regarding delivering highly precise results, making this a cornerstone inside modern AI application strategies.
Pre-trained mergekit are usually qualified on vast, diverse datasets, enabling them to understand the particular intricacies of vocabulary, images, or some other data types with a broad degree. However, for many real-life applications, this standard knowledge isn’t plenty of. For example, the legal firm might need an AI that understands legal jargon, or the medical organization may possibly require a model of which can interpret intricate medical records. Fine-tuning bridges this difference by retraining typically the model on domain-specific data, enabling that to grasp the particular nuances and specifics of the targeted discipline.
The process of AI fine-tuning involves several crucial steps. First, a curated dataset pertinent to the specific activity is prepared, ensuring that it accurately represents the data the model can encounter in practical scenarios. Next, the pre-trained model is usually further trained about this dataset, usually with adjustments to be able to hyperparameters like understanding rate in order to avoid overfitting. During this period, the model finds out to emphasize the most relevant characteristics of the fresh data, effectively turning out to be a specialist in typically the chosen domain. Once training is total, the fine-tuned model undergoes evaluation and validation to assure this meets performance specifications before deployment.
One particular of the crucial great things about AI fine-tuning is cost productivity. Building a high-performing AJE model from scuff requires enormous computational resources, vast datasets, and deep competence. Fine-tuning leverages present powerful models, considerably reducing both moment and resource expense. Organizations can rapidly adapt these models to their unique requirements without the need for intensive training from scratch, democratizing access to enhanced AI capabilities throughout industries.
However, fine-tuning is not with out challenges. It calls for careful handling involving training data in order to avoid biases and be sure representativeness. Overfitting continues to be a concern, especially when the dataset is small or not diverse plenty of. Hyperparameter tuning, such as selecting the appropriate learning rate or number of coaching epochs, is essential to achieving optimum performance. Additionally, typically the process demands a great understanding of model architecture and teaching techniques to avoid issues like huge forgetting, where typically the model loses their general knowledge while learning domain-specific information.
